Abstract

An N-substituted chloroacetanilide represented by the following formula (I) ##STR1## wherein A represents a member selected from the class consisting of halogen atoms, alkoxy groups having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group, alkylthio groups having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group, and alkoxyalkyl groups having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group and having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kylene group, R.sub.1, R.sub.2 and R.sub.3 are identical or different, and each represents a hydrogen atom, a halogen atom, a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group, an alkoxy group having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group R is a hydrogen atom or a linear or branched, saturated or unsaturated C.sub.1 -C.sub.4 alkyl group, or an alkylthio group having a linear or branched, saturated or unsaturated C.sub.1 -C.sub.6 alkyl group, and n represents 1 or 2, and when n is 2, the two A's may be identical or different; a process for producing the above compound by reacting an N-substituted aniline with a chloroacetyl halogenide or by reacting a 2-substituted thiophene with a chloroacetanilide; and a herbicidal composition containing a herbicidally effective amount of the compound of formula (I).
